Nauck, Arlington, VA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Nauck?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Nauck Studio Apartments | $1,605 | $1,066 | $2,029 |
| Nauck 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,133 | $1,092 | $3,141 |
| Nauck 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,577 | $1,874 | $3,599 |
| Nauck 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,163 | $1,998 | $3,717 |
| Nauck 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,870 | $3,870 | $3,870 |
